In this Broadcast Award-winning, BAFTA and Emmy Award-nominated entertainment show, Taskmaster tyrant Greg Davies (Man Down, Cuckoo), with the help of his loyal assistant Alex Horne (The Horne Section and the show’s creator), sets out to test the wiles, wit and wisdom of five hyper-competitive comedians.
Comedians that have risked life, limb, and dignity in the hope of making the Taskmaster proud so far include: Frank Skinner (The Frank Skinner Show), Mel Giedroyc (The Great British Bake Off), Romesh Ranganathan (Asian Provocateur), Hugh Dennis (Outnumbered), Sally Phillips (Bridget Jones’ Diary), Rose Matafeo (Edinburgh Comedy Award Winner 2018), and Russell Howard (The Russell Howard Hour). Unaware of what awaits them in each wax-sealed envelope, only one competitor can become the victorious owner of His Royal Task-ness’ golden head and be crowned the next Taskmaster Champion.

That the Taskmaster's (Napoleon's) assistant would wind up as the king of Sweden is a mad tight, historical deep-cut. I'm here for it.
@deepowls
@deepowls 8 ай бұрын
I, too, am here for that solid House of Bernadotte joke. The problem is that Napoleon wanted the Danish King Frederick VI to become King of Sweden, not Bernadotte. Then he wanted his adopted stepson or another one of his blood relatives. Napoleon did eventually come around to supporting Bernadotte's candidacy. Of course, Bernadotte repaid him for his support by being a main driving force in creating the Sixth Coalition that ultimately defeated Napoleon. I don't see Alex displeasing the Taskmaster like that. OTOH, if he were King of Sweden, maybe he could fix Bäst i Test (aka Swedish Taskmaster) so they'd stop doing the annoying rotating guest contestant every week format.
